As gleaned from the website listed below, Marion Verbruggen was born in Amsterdam and has earned an international reputation as a master of style in her solo recitals throughout North America, Japan and Europe. As a chamber musician, she has performed and recorded with many renowned early music artists and such prestigious ensembles as Musica Antiqua Köln, Amsterdam Baroque Orchestra, Philharmonia Baroque Orchestra, Orchestra of the Age of Enlightenment and Tafelmusik. Her master classes and workshops given world-wide are proof of her brilliant ability to communicate and inspire.
Marion Verbruggen is also an avid exponent of contemporary music, and received the 1973 Nicolai Prize for performance of contemporary Dutch music. She made her conducting debut with the Portland Baroque Orchestra.
